Several ex-WWE stars to make sensational returns following Vince McMahon's retirement?

Could several former WWE Superstars, the majority of whom left during the last few years of Vince McMahon’s regime, now be in line to make sensational returns?

On Friday last week, Vince McMahon announced his shock retirement from WWE, stepping away for the first time since taking over the company in 1982.

While all of his roles have obviously been redistributed, the shift that excited fans the most was announced on Monday, with Triple H taking over as Head of Creative.

The move is seemingly not only one that’s got fans thinking, but has also seemingly been thought-provoking for former WWE Superstars too.

Following Vince McMahon’s retirement and Triple H’s promotion, Fightful Select reached out to several former members of the WWE roster to gauge their reaction.

The general feeling amongst the talent that Fightful spoke to was that they feel they’d still be working for WWE if Triple H had been in charge.

The report even notes that former NXT talent that were released by Vince McMahon believe that Triple H simply wouldn’t have fired them if he was in charge at the time.

There are numerous NXT talent that have been released along the way that believe that had Triple H had been in these roles that they wouldn’t have been released —  in fact, the majority that we spoke to.

A former NXT star spoke to Fightful about his decision to leave WWE and hinting that their decision may well have been different if Triple H was running creative, as opposed to Vince McMahon.

One former NXT talent that had options within WWE before signing elsewhere said that they felt an incredible sense of loyalty to Triple H, and had he been the person managing their creative future “things could have been much different.”
